Job Description
Human Resources Leave Coordinator
Marion Health
- Human Resources Marion, IN Professional and Business Support Careers Full Time, Days
Hours/Pay Period:
80Additional Shift Details:
NA Posted 04/03/2026 Req # 7559 Job Summary This position's responsibilities include timely and accurate daily administration of Long Term and Short-Term Disability claims, Workers' Compensation claims, FMLA, and Leaves of Absence within the scope of Marion Health's policies as well as federal and state laws and regulations. Maintains files and tracking systems for Disability claims, FMLA, Leaves of Absence and Workers' Compensation claims. Monitors required fit testing and flu vaccinations to ensure compliance with regulations and Marion Health policies. Assists with scheduling of respiratory fit testing, and OSHA compliance reporting. Works with the Employee Health RN Coordinator, Work Solutions and Workers' Compensation carrier to ensure proper investigation and handling of employee injuries and Workers' Compensation claims, as well as appropriate medical care for injured employees. Works with managers, providers and injured employees to make appropriate transitional duty assignments. Works with managers and employees to accurately capture payroll data for the time and attendance system. Monitors the MIDAS System and works with E-Clinical Works (eCW) and Agility in performance of Workers' Compensation duties. Participates as an active member of the Environment of Care Committee and Infection Control Committee. Contributes to Human Resources' projects and audits. Assists the Employee Relations Administrator in determining and communicating reasonable accommodations in accordance with the Americans with Disability Act. Assists employees with questions regarding benefits and Human Resources' policies and procedures. Serves as the backup to the HR Assistant. Performs other duties as assigned. Minimum Job Requirements High School Diploma or its equivalent and five (5) years' experience in Human Resources and/or benefits administration or Associates Degree in Human Resources Management or related discipline and two (2) years' experience in Human Resources and/or benefits administration. Preferred Job Requirements Work experience within a Healthcare setting. Certification in one or more of the following: PHR- Professional in Human Resources SPHR
- Senior Professional in Human Resources SHRM-CP
- Society of Human Resources Management
- Certified Professional
SHRM-SCP
- Society of Human Resources Management
- Senior Certified Professional CEBS
- Certified Employee Benefits Specialist Skills / Knowledge / Abilities Professional knowledge of laws and regulations pertaining to Human Resources' practices and policies including, but not limited to, Family and Medical Leave Act, Workers Compensation laws and Americans with Disabilities Act.
